Apple has done it again, taking the massively successful iPod and adding a new twist to create the full-color iPod photo. Available with either a 30GB or 60GB storage capacity, the iPod photo lets users load, store, transfer and share photos and artwork in addition to music.
The iPod photo has a beautiful display, with 65,536 colors and a resolution of 220X176. Playlists, album artwork, games and even an onboard calendar are brought to life. If the situation calls for a larger display, an optional A/V cable allows the connection to a television or projector.
The music side of the iPod photo is just what everyone expects from an iPod, with the ability to transfer music (either MP3, AAC or Apple Lossless) from a computer using iTunes. The player can be programmed to auto-sync with a computer to ensure it has the most up-to-date music files and photos from a computer library. The system can continue to play music while displaying photos.
The 30GB iPod photo will store about 7,500 songs, while the 60GB model stores up to 15,000 songs or 25,000 photos. With optional accessories, photos can even be transferred directly from a digital camera. Battery life is a very impressive 15 hours of continuous music or 5 hours of continuous slideshows with music. Apple continues its tradition of exceptional portable audio (and now video!) players with the iPod photo.
The $349 MSRP is for the 30GB model. The 60GB model has an MSRP of $449.
